I can't fathom the obsession over measurements the NFL has. The difference between Membou and Will Campbell is now apparently a 1/8 of an inch, do we realise how small that is?

Even if as measured at the combine it's less than a full inch, it's just ridiculous. Campbell's tape is better than Membou's, yet he can play tackle and Campbell has to be a guard. Make it make sense
